I love the first person survival horror genre too. I remember RE1 on the playstation. I liked the quiet, unnerving atmosphere punctuated by bursting moments of terror. The rough Japanese translation of dialog was a bit laughable at times.

I watched RE4 on Youtube. The one that shows all the ways the main character dies. It looks good and I might check it out later. That one is more of an action game than survial/horror. To me, a true survival horror isn't loud and flashy, it's quiet. It's not what you see, it's what you don't see that makes you freak out.

I have to give a nod to one of my favorite games of the past that made me jump a time or two. Thief. The classic First person sneaker. That one made my heart race a time or two and the little hairs on my neck stand end-wise. Especially the Hammer Haunts. I loved the surreal cut-scenes on that one too.
